    I have a tip to share (from my experience) about increasing blog traffic, but this method is seasonal. If you like to blog about warehouse sales or good offers/promotion/sales, join a warehouse sales forum (e.g. Shoppingnsales.com or everyday.com.my), leave a comment for a particular warehouse sale that interest you plus a link to your blog saying something like "for a review of the sale, click my name to go to the link" and voila, you'll get high traffic which last for about a few days! And when the same sale is going to be held in another season, people will check your blog again for the review so that they can decide whether or not to go for the coming sale. But of course, you must make sure you really give a proper review of the sale to ensure that people will continue to refer to your blog when the time comes.
